About Us

Faraday is part of the General Re Corporation, a wholly owned subsidiary of Berkshire Hathaway. In this respect we have a uniquely solid and stable financial capability.

Faraday's Syndicate 435 at Lloyd's underwrites Aviation, Casualty (North American Specialist Lines, Financial Lines, International Casualty and UK Liability Insurance), Property (Direct & Facultative and Treaty), Accident & Health, Agriculture and Energy.

Ten distinct teams underwrite a diverse range of risks worldwide both on an insurance and reinsurance basis, developing close and mutually supportive relationships with clients and brokers in our chosen markets. Our customers are at the heart of everything we do.

Context and Purpose of the Role of the Role

The Faraday Compliance Function is responsible for all aspects of the Faraday compliance framework, including conduct risk, financial crime, Lloyd’s Principle Based Oversight, SMCR and regulatory reporting. It is also responsible for delegated authority management and complaints handling.

We are seeking an Interim Compliance Manager to support the team in these activities. The ideal candidate will be able to work independently, offer insight and opinions on compliance matters, and work collaboratively with the team and the business.  The role would suit an experienced Lloyd's market Compliance Professional looking to join a small team and make a significant contribution.
